Kiosk watchdog on the Brimvale pipeline keeps killing the Parloq app mid-smoke-test. Root cause: watchdog heartbeat interval was halved in the Drossen config merge but the app still pings at the old rate. Fix landed on the hotfix branch; watchdog now reads the interval from the shared manifest. Re-ran the full kiosk suite twice, green both times. Ship decision is yours. The passing build is identified below.

pipeline stamp: htk14_40eecfa1a6c1a3

## Driver Assignment Heuristic

The Fleetwise dispatcher scores each candidate driver on proximity, shift remaining, and vehicle capacity, weighted 5:3:2. Ties break on seniority, then driver ID, to keep assignments deterministic across replays. Do not change weights without rerunning the Kessler simulation suite — prior tweaks caused cascading reassignments in the Marlow depot. Scoring calls go through the internal RouteBrain service, which authenticates with the key below.

API key for yagag-fawif: zpat4_Gful

Hey — handing off the Ledgerpine user-module split before I'm out next week. Auth and profile reads now go through the new Acorn service; writes still dual-path to the monolith until the Thursday cutover. Support folks will see occasional "profile sync pending" banners — harmless, clears within a minute. If customers report missing avatars, that's the known backfill gap, ticket already open. Everything else — flag names, rollback switch, who to ping — is on the handover page.

runbook for yadup-fahif: https://jira.qorvelcorp.internal/spaces/spaces/spaces/b46212397071